The Office of Bishop

The epistle of Clement uses Greek words that we now translate as presbyters, deacons, and bishops without clearly distinguishing the roles. By the 90s CE, these roles existed in Christian institutions but surviving Christian writings of the first century don't hierarchize them. A critical mass of texts that we now have from late antiquity were written on or edited on the desks of Christian bishops.
